BACKGROUND Cyclocarya paliurus (Batal.) Iljinskaja is a well-known edible and medicinal plant in China and is commonly called the 'sweet tea tree'. It has been reported to have a broad range of therapeutic and nutritional values in lowering blood sugar, blood lipids and blood pressure. However, much
